Kanban

Embora todos nós tenhamos placas Kanban, muitos dos princípios que diferenciam essa metodologia são muitas vezes ignorados na prática.

Se você trabalha desenvolvendo software, em um ambiente tecnológico ou em uma inicialização, é provável que, em algum momento, você tenha usado uma placa Kanban para visualizar quais tarefas estão pendentes, quais estão sendo trabalhadas e quais foram concluídas.

É o MVP de Kanban: três colunas, três estados: a serem concluídos, em processo, concluídos.

 

Vincule seus projetos Kanban em um portfólio unificado com ITM Platform

Personal Board, ITM Platform

O painel individual de ITM Platform resume o trabalho pendente com kanban.

Esta simplicidade tem sido, de certa forma uma benção, porque as placas se tornaram extremamente populares. Mas eles também fizeram que muitas pessoas as usassem ou criticas sem saber detalhadamente as características desse método.

Por exemplo, muitas vezes é ignorado que Kanban é muito útil quando, além de projetos, você também deseja gerenciar trabalhos que não se encaixam em nenhum projeto.

Isso faz de Kanban um excelente complemento para gerenciar um portfólio de projetos, no qual a demanda por mudanças também inclui tarefas individuais para as quais não há coordenador ou gerente do projeto.

Apesar disso, muitas poucas ferramentas de portfólio incluem Kanban entre suas características; e poucas versões do Kanban online permitem o gerenciamento de portfólio.

Se você quer ambos, a ITM Platform é um dos poucos fornecedores que podem satisfazê-lo.

Kanban vs ágil vs SCRUM

É comum no mundo do desenvolvimento de software que a SCRUM é considerada a melhor metodologia ágil, se não a única. No entanto, cada metodologia tem suas vantagens e desvantagens. Se você deseja rever suas diferenças, aqui tem um artigo útil.

SCRUM, por exemplo, é usado apenas em projetos de software. Nesta área, substitui os métodos tradicionais de design em cascata (ou cachoeira), cuja eficiência é muito melhorada.

No entanto, fora desse escopo, SCRUM é muito frágil, para não dizer inútil. Não pode ser aplicado, por exemplo, para projetar processos para novos produtos que não possuem elementos de programação.

Pelo contrário, além de ser usado de forma prolífica em desenvolvimento (muitas vezes, em combinação com metodologias SCRUM), Kanban demonstrou sua utilidade em contextos onde a maior parte do volume de trabalho está operacional. O exemplo clássico é a fabricação industrial, como as fábricas da Toyota em que o método foi elaborado. Mas também o design de novos produtos e serviços em qualquer setor pode se beneficiar de sua estrutura.

Os 3 principios de kanban

  • Visualize tudo o que está acontecendo em determinado momento. Cada elemento e seu estado de progresso são vistos no contexto de todo o trabalho, seja um projeto ou as operações em andamento
  • Limite a capacidade do trabalho em andamento, ou Work In Progress (WIP). É necessário colocar um máximo na quantidade de tarefas que podem ser gerenciadas ao mesmo tempo e os limites visuais do quadro ajudam a perceber fisicamente essa limitação de máximos. Por exemplo, se uma unidade de controle de qualidade pode gerenciar um máximo de 5 itens de rolamento, não pode aceitar o sexto item até que ele termine com um dos cinco anteriores.

Pode não ser muito intuitivo, mas a limitação do WIP consiste precisamente em visualizar os estrangulamentos para priorizar o trabalho nessas áreas e para poder concentrar recursos na resolução deles.

  • Melhorar a continuidade do trabalho. Assim que um elemento for concluído, outra tarefa do backlog é Para isso, é essencial que o backlog seja devidamente gerenciado, priorizado e categorizado.

Quando Kanban deve ser usado?

Existem quatro situações em que o Kanban deve ser usado:

  • Existem quatro situações em que é conveniente usar Kanban:
  • Em ambientes operacionais cujas prioridades mudam muito frequentemente
  • Quando as mudanças nos requisitos podem ser introduzidas a qualquer momento
  • Quando as unidades de trabalho são tarefas independentes
  • Quando a otimização incremental de um processo existente é prosseguida

Quais são as vantagens de Kanban?

  • Transparência máxima
  • Entrega contínua
  • Igualar a capacidade da equipe com o trabalho em andamento
  • Concentração na duração do ciclo (quanto tempo leva uma tarefa para ir do backlog a ser completado)
  • Permite atribuir diferentes máximos WIP aos estádios sucessivos e redirecionar o trabalho para melhorar o tempo de entrega.

Com relação a este último ponto, por exemplo, em uma equipe de programação é muito normal ter quatro estados: To Do, In Progress, Code Review e Finalizado. Atribuir um máximo de 2 tarefas à Revisão de Código implica que imediatamente mais tarefas In Progress não podem ser assumidas, então os programadores terão que gastar tempo revisando o código, uma tarefa desagradável que geralmente deixam para o fim. Isso evita o gargalo de todo o código que está sendo escrito, mas sem verificar. Se você adicionar dinâmica de equipamentos e comunicação imediata ao quadro, os benefícios são muito claros.

Receive the latest blogs directly into your inbox